In a thrilling display of pace and precision, South Africa’s right-arm seamer, Dane Paterson, has finally made his mark on the Test cricket world. During the third day of the vital second Test against Sri Lanka at Gqeberha, Paterson delivered a standout performance, claiming his career-best figures of 5-71. This stellar bowling display has dramatically shifted the momentum in favor of the Proteas, allowing them to build a magnificent lead of 221 runs by the end of the day’s play. With Temba Bavuma steering the innings, South Africa is firmly in the driver’s seat as they eye victory.
At the age of 35, Paterson’s journey to this moment has been a long and arduous one. Despite delivering more than 27,000 balls in first-class cricket and patiently waiting in the wings behind some of South Africa’s cricketing greats, he has now finally received his due recognition on the Test stage.
